INTRODUCTION OF FITNESS
EXERCISE
OVERVIEW
✗ Exercise is any bodily activity that enhances or
maintains physical fitness and overall health and
wellness.
✗ Frequent and regular physical exercise boosts the
immune system, and helps prevent diseases such as
heart disease, cardiovascular disease, Type 2
diabetes and obesity.

4
✗ Regular exercise is one of the best things one can do
for his health.
✗ There are many different types of exercise; it is
important to pick the right types for oneself.
✗ Endurance or aerobic activities increase breathing and
heart rate.
✗ Strength, or resistance training, exercise make the
muscles stronger.

5
✗ Balance exercise can help one walk on uneven
surfaces and prevent falls.
✗ Flexibility exercises stretch the muscles and
help the body stay limber.

Physical fitness
Physical fitness is a state of
health and well-being and
more specifically, the
ability to perform aspects
of sports, occupations and
daily activities.

7
Different kinds of exercises (1st kind)
✗ AEROBIC EXERCISE- This is a
system of physical
conditioning involving
exercises that are strenuously
performed so as to cause
marked temporary increase in
respiration and heart rate.

8
Benefit of aerobic exercise
✗ Improves circulation which helps the body use oxygen better
✗ Increases in the number of red blood cells in the body
✗ Increases in energy, stamina and mental health
✗ Develops endurance which means that one can work out
longer without experiencing fatigue
✗ Reduces risk of developing heart diseases and other
ailments
✗ Reduces body fat for weight loss
✗ Reduces stress, tension, anxiety and depression

Different kinds of exercises (2nd type)
✗ Anaerobic Exercises-
These are exercises that are
done quickly for a short
period of time.
✗ Examples of activities that
use strength in short bursts
are push-ups, pull-ups,
weight lifting and sprinting.

11
Benefit of anaerobic exercises
✗ Increases bone and muscle strength
✗ Improves endurance and joint functions
✗ Reduces risks of injuries due to weak muscles
✗ Improves cardiac functions
✗ Enhances good HDL-cholesterol
✗ Lean body mass which is important for persons
wishing to lose weight
✗ Minimizes risk of osteoporosis
✗ Develops coordination and balance

12
Different kinds of exercises (3rd kind)
✗ Flexibility Exercises-These
involve stretching activities
that improve the range of
your muscles and joints.
✗ Stretching exercises make
your muscles more flexible.

13
Benefits of flexibility exercises
✗ Increases physical efficiency and performance
✗ Decreases risk of injury
✗ Increases neuro-muscular coordination
✗ Improves muscular balance and postural
awareness
✗ Decreases risk of low back pain
✗ Reduces stress, promoting muscle and relaxation
✗ Enhances enjoyment
